body{
font-family: Arial;
font-size: 13px;
margin: 0px;
background-color: #b9b9c3;
}


a {color: #1d7116; text-decoration: none; }
a:link {color: #1d7116; text-decoration: none; }
a:hover {color: #4f574e;text-decoration: none; }

h1{
font-size: 20px;
margin-top: 30px;
color: #1d7116;
}

h2{
font-size: 30px;
color: #1d7116;
}

.bodytext{
font-size: 14px;
margin-left: 30px;
margin-right: 60px;
}

.head{
position: relative;
width: 600px;
height: 100px;
}

.headimage{
display: none;
}

.headmask{
display: none;
}

.menu{
display: none;
}



.subbox{
display: none;
}


.headheight{
height: 100px;
}




.logo{
position: absolute;
z-index:3;
top: 20px;
left: 100px;
}


.vorarlberglogo{
display: none;
}


.sprachwahl{
display: none;
}


.content{
position: relative;
height: 100%;
}


.contentlinks{
display: none;

}

.abstandlinks{
width: 10px;
}


.contentbgdyn{
width: 800px;
}

.csc-textpic{
margin-left: 30px;
width: 800px;
}

.tx-rbflashobject-pi1-swf_altcontent{
margin-left: 30px;
}




.footer{
display: none;
}


.klettergebiete-single{
margin-left: 30px;
padding-left: 30px;
padding-top: 5px;
width: 290px;
float: left;
height: 35px;
background-image:url("images/icons/icons_sportklettern.gif");
background-repeat:no-repeat;
}



/* CWT */

.cwt_profil{
margin-left: 30px;
}




/* NEWS  */

.news-latest-container{
position: relative;
width: 640px;
float: left;
margin-left: 30px;
}

.news-latest-single{
position: relative;
width: 320px;
float: left;
margin-bottom: 20px;
}

.news-latest-single table{
font-size: 14px;
font-weight: bold;
}


.news-single-rightbox{
color: #ffffff;
margin-right: 55px;
margin-top: -40px;
}

.news-single-text{
font-size: 13px;
margin-left: 30px;
width: 620px;
}


.news-list-container table{
font-size: 13px;
}

.news-list-date{
margin-right: 70px;
margin-top: -35px;
color: #1d7116;
font-size: 13px;
}


.chctoolbar{
padding-left: 30px;
padding-top: 20px;
background-image:url("images/h2_back.gif");
background-repeat:no-repeat;
height: 60px;
color: #ffffff;
margin-bottom: -20px;
}

.chctoolbar a {color: #ffffff; text-decoration: none; }
.chctoolbar a:link {color: #ffffff; text-decoration: none; }
.chctoolbar a:hover {color: #cccccc;text-decoration: none; }



/* ROUTEN TABELLE*/

.routenblock{
font-size: 13px;
width: 620px;
margin-left: 30px;
}

.routenblock .tr-0{
font-weight: bold;
background-color: #ffffff;
}

.routenblock .tr-0 .td-0{
width: 120px;
}

.routenblock .tr-0 .td-1{
width: 50px;
}

.routenblock .tr-0 .td-2{
width: 50px;
}

.routenblock .tr-0 .td-3{
width: 50px;
}


.routenblock .tr-odd{
background-color: #dddddd;
}

